codeblock

Remove bad browsing habits by solving coding problems!

ما هو codeblock؟

codeblock هو إضافة Chrome تم تطويرها بواسطة JackHeTech، والميزة الرئيسية لها هي "Remove bad browsing habits by solving coding problems!".

لقطات شاشة التمديد

screenshot
screenshot
screenshot

تحميل ملف CRX للإضافة codeblock

قم بتنزيل ملفات الامتداد codeblock بتنسيق crx ، وقم بتثبيت الامتدادات يدويًا في متصفح Chrome ، أو شارك ملفات crx مع الأصدقاء لتثبيت الامتدادات بسهولة.

تعليمات استخدام التمديد

                        Research shows that to change a person's life for the better, they must make bad habits harder to perform. CodeBlock is an innovative chrome extension which requires the user to solve a coding challenge before granted access to a distracting site for a limited amount of time. The idea is, each unique visit to a distracting site prompts a new / novel coding challenge the user must solve. That question is saved in storage and the user may never access a distracting website until they have solved the given coding challenge. Once they solve one problem, a new problem will appear, increasing in difficulty.                    

معلومات أساسية عن التمديد

الاسم codeblock codeblock
ID jfnngjlnpgfaaphoklpliboieolnbnfn
عنوان URL الرسمي https://chromewebstore.google.com/detail/codeblock/jfnngjlnpgfaaphoklpliboieolnbnfn
الوصف Remove bad browsing habits by solving coding problems!
حجم الملف 535 KB
عدد التثبيتات 452
النسخة الحالية 0.0.8
آخر تحديث 2021-05-16
تاريخ النشر 2021-04-04
تقييم 5.00/5 مجموع تقييمات 1
المطور JackHeTech
البريد الإلكتروني [email protected]
نوع الدفع in_app
موقع الإضافة https://getcodeblock.app
اللغات المدعومة en
manifest.json
{
    "update_url": "https:\/\/clients2.google.com\/service\/update2\/crx",
    "manifest_version": 2,
    "name": "codeblock",
    "description": "Remove bad browsing habits by solving coding problems!",
    "author": "JackHeTech LLC",
    "version": "0.0.8",
    "options_page": "res\/pages\/options.html",
    "content_security_policy": "script-src 'self' https:\/\/cdn.jsdelivr.net\/npm\/[email protected]\/dist\/css\/bootstrap.min.css 'unsafe-eval'; object-src 'self'",
    "background": {
        "scripts": [
            "src\/background.js",
            "src\/util.js"
        ],
        "persistent": true
    },
    "key": "MIIBIjANBgkqhkiG9w0BAQEFAAOCAQ8AMIIBCgKCAQEAo\/nOJ2eY5jCVggLBVWsoHCRqER5JjHzbAywdq7rHyfWRiI0UGPohdHEj1lD2vT9iZA+CXghDwkfScDBCV4EhKWOfhpYhXDF\/i7KlGDdehk8Wb1lmHiBHSAKiROtpWIo2wcdOqSfXg4Fn\/nxvVU3Us96cOuxV44odM\/wRQWLVw4DU+HtAboKOFCqhr65YsgevhrR3PGwzkocyHkfi5rpddBRiofwFcu\/rOY\/wmlBhUIwsdGvdIdbpwp8VMLe2webkY5EDQ2bcCCu+Mmwr+4eL34z3mhyhINdw1Peq7+\/mY+fdjtx3RaKj0SkS92GYEYKPtiXulUIJ0qGgLJhPPM6hIwIDAQAB",
    "icons": {
        "16": "res\/icon.png",
        "48": "res\/icon.png",
        "128": "res\/icon.png"
    },
    "browser_action": {
        "default_icon": "res\/icon.png",
        "default_popup": "res\/pages\/popup.html",
        "default_title": "open codeblock settings"
    },
    "permissions": [
        "identity",
        "storage",
        "",
        "contextMenus",
        "notifications"
    ],
    "oauth2": {
        "client_id": "638579835457-p71ond97vrk0vfp4g63snrbkan0bp7q5.apps.googleusercontent.com",
        "scopes": [
            "email"
        ]
    },
    "content_scripts": [
        {
            "matches": [
                "*:\/\/*\/*"
            ],
            "js": [
                "jquery-3.4.1.min.js",
                "jquery-ui.min.js",
                "src\/content.js",
                "lib\/codemirror.js",
                "lib\/closebrackets.js",
                "supported_languages\/javascript.js",
                "supported_languages\/python.js",
                "supported_languages\/clike.js"
            ],
            "css": [
                "lib\/codemirror.css",
                "themes\/material.css",
                "themes\/blackboard.css",
                "themes\/dracula.css",
                "themes\/monokai.css",
                "themes\/solarized.css",
                "themes\/xq-light.css",
                "res\/main.css",
                "res\/resizer.css"
            ],
            "run_at": "document_start"
        }
    ],
    "web_accessible_resources": [
        "res\/*"
    ]
}